Feathered Friends of Michigan is a 501(c)3 parrot rescue. We strive to offer aid to our communities unwanted, abandoned and abused parrot population. Our main goals are to find and train loving, devoted and educated homes for the parrots and other exotic birds that are in need of them while providing a safe haven for those in need.
The following are steps that must be taken to adopt a bird from us: 1.) You must fill out an adoption application. 2.) You must sign an adoption contract. 3.) You will have a home check to ensure proper cage size, placement, and environment. 4.) If you have no prior experience with parrots you will need to spend some time volunteering here at the rescue. If you are doing a jump to a much different species than you have experience with you must spend a few hours volunteering and caring for and getting to know that species. When emailing or calling me for a possible adoption please have filled out and emailed back to me an adoption application first. The contract is below for you to review. You will fill that out in person when you come to adopt your bird.
